## Fix audio drift in Hallwright guide app

Fixes stuttering playback reported by visitors at the Verrow Gallery exhibit. Root cause: buffer underruns on older devices when switching tracks near beacons. Support team: tell users to update; no settings changes needed on their end. This PR enlarges the prefetch buffer and adds a beacon debounce. The tuned values are listed here.

tuning table, fajop-hafog:
WEIGHTS = {
    "soriel": 277,
    "belael": 101,
}

Currency Hedging — Managers Only

Decision: Vellmore Group will hedge 70% of Draskan-krona exposure via forward contracts through Q4. Rationale: volatility after the Ostfeld rate announcement. Finance (Marek) owns execution; review monthly. Do not discuss outside this group. For the incoming director, context on the underlying strategy follows below.

board note of yahof-bagag: Only 5 of the 80 pilot accounts renewed Wenwyn, so a churn review is set for April 1.

Subject: Proctorline queue cut-over — summary

The cut-over of the Proctorline exam-proctoring queue to the new broker completed Saturday with no dropped sessions. Old consumers were drained, credentials for the legacy broker were revoked, and audit logging now covers enqueue and dequeue events. For your review, the post-cutover settings now in production are listed below.

service settings:
[istael]
team = gilath
access_code = ac_468cdf
owner = casdor.gilox
host = istael.kelviforge.internal
port = 5432
peer = quenwyn.braskworks.corp
salt = 6678df32
pin = 7400